The Power Plant:

Engine Assembly: At the heart of every Husqvarna mower lies its engine, powering the entire operation. These engines are engineered for efficiency and reliability, offering ample horsepower for cutting through tough grass.
Air Filtration System: Ensures that the engine breathes clean air, free from debris and contaminants. Regular cleaning or replacement of the air filter is crucial to prevent engine damage and maintain performance.

Fuel System: Comprising the fuel tank, fuel lines, and carburetor, the fuel system delivers the necessary gasoline to the engine. Periodic inspection and cleaning of these components are essential for smooth operation.

Cutting Components:

Cutting Deck: The platform where the magic happens, housing the cutting blades. Husqvarna decks are constructed from durable materials to withstand the rigors of mowing.

Blade Assembly: These razor-sharp blades slice through grass with precision, delivering a clean and even cut. Regular sharpening or replacement of blades ensures optimal cutting performance.
Height Adjustment Mechanism: Allows users to customize the cutting height according to their preferences. Regular lubrication and inspection of this mechanism maintain smooth operation.

Propulsion and Maneuverability:

Transmission System: Husqvarna mowers feature advanced transmission systems that regulate speed and direction. Whether it's hydrostatic or gear-driven, proper maintenance is essential to ensure seamless operation.
Wheels and Tires: Provide traction and stability, allowing the mower to navigate various terrains. Regular cleaning, greasing, and tire pressure checks are necessary for optimal performance.

Control and Comfort Features:

Handlebar Assembly: Equipped with ergonomic grips, the handlebars provide control and comfort to the operator. Adjustable height options cater to users of different statures.

Throttle and Blade Engagement Controls: Enable users to regulate engine speed and engage/disengage the cutting blades easily. Regular inspection and lubrication ensure smooth operation.

Safety and Protection:

Safety Switches: Husqvarna mowers come equipped with safety features such as blade engagement switches and deadman controls. These mechanisms prevent accidents and ensure user safety during operation.
Protective Shields and Guards: Cover sensitive components such as belts and pulleys, safeguarding them from debris and external damage.

Electrical System:

Battery and Charging System: Powers electric start systems and other electrical components. Regular charging and maintenance are necessary to prevent battery failure.
Ignition System: Includes the ignition coil, spark plug, and wiring responsible for starting the engine. Regular inspection and replacement of spark plugs ensure reliable ignition.

Accessories and Attachments:

Bagging Systems: Attachments for collecting grass clippings, leaves, or debris. Proper installation and maintenance prevent clogging and ensure efficient bagging.

Mulching Kits: Convert grass clippings into fine mulch for natural fertilization. Clean the mulching deck regularly to maintain performance.
Snow Removal Attachments: Transform the mower into a snow-clearing machine during winter months. Proper installation and adjustment are essential for effective snow removal.

Maintenance Tips:
Follow the manufacturer's recommended maintenance schedule.
Keep the mower clean and free of debris to prevent corrosion and damage.
Use genuine Husqvarna parts and accessories for compatibility and performance.
Store the mower in a dry, sheltered environment to prevent weather damage.
